I had the opportunity to speak with Daryl Wilbur of Tiverton, RI who
has designed and built a 20 foot center console fishing machine - the
North Rip 20.

http://www.northrip.net/


~~ snippage ~~

It's an interesting looking boat for sure. My guess is that on a boat of
that size, the combination of a stern bracket and a V-6 outboard would
make the boat really ass-heavy, or at least give it that tendency, and
it would be difficult to balance, fore-to-aft.


Interesting you should mention that. The boat's horizontal CG is
right at the forward bulkhead of the console in this configuration.
As we were talking about brackets and such, he mentioned that a
computer simulation of adding a bracket changed it to aft of the
center console and it would have required reworking the tank and in
deck storage cabinets to change it back.
